a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orQiaowei Ren <[email protected]>2014-11-14 07:18:20 -0800
committerThomas Gleixner <[email protected]>2014-11-18 00:58:53 +0100
commit232b5fff5bad78ad00b94153fa90ca53bef6a444 (patch)
treea16b571b0e80bfebc493e3ecdf21393dd5ec5a71
parentee1b58d36aa1b5a79eaba11f5c3633c88231da83 (diff)
mips: Sync struct siginfo with general version
New fields about bound violation are added into general struct siginfo. This will impact MIPS and IA64, which extend general struct siginfo. This patch syncs this struct for MIPS with general version. Signed-off-by: Qiaowei Ren <[email protected]> Signed-off-by: Dave Hansen <[email protected]> Cc: [email protected] Cc: [email protected] Cc: Dave Hansen <[email protected]> Link: http://lkml.kernel.org/r/[email protected] Signed-off-by: Thomas Gleixner <[email protected]>
-rw-r--r--arch/mips/include/uapi/asm/siginfo.h4
1 files changed, 4 insertions, 0 deletions
diff --git a/arch/mips/include/uapi/asm/siginfo.h b/arch/mips/include/uapi/asm/siginfo.h
index e81174432bab..d08f83f19db5 100644
--- a/arch/mips/include/uapi/asm/siginfo.h
+++ b/arch/mips/include/uapi/asm/siginfo.h
@@ -92,6 +92,10 @@ typedef struct siginfo {
int _trapno; /* TRAP # which caused the signal */
#endif
short _addr_lsb;
+ struct {
+ void __user *_lower;
+ void __user *_upper;
+ } _addr_bnd;
} _sigfault;
/* SIGPOLL, SIGXFSZ (To do ...) */